    All Blacks lock Tupou Vaa'i has re-signed with New Zealand Rugby until 2027, becoming the latest current test player to commit his future here


    Vaa'i had made 38 test appearances since his debut in 2020.

    He follows All Blacks teammates Sam Darry and Pasilio Tosi in recommitting in the last seven days.



    Hurricanes coach Clark Laidlaw is astonished at the rapid return from an ACL rupture by Brett Cameron.

    The one-test All Blacks playmaker will come off the bench against the Highlanders on Friday, after suffering the injury in Manawatu training last NPC.





    George Bell and Johnny McNicholl make their first competitive appearances of the year for the Crusaders for the Sydney visit to the Waratahs on Friday.



    Top scorer Patrick Pellegrini headlines Moana Pasifika's changes ahead of Saturday's season-defining Super Rugby Pacific clash with the Blues at North Harbour Stadium.

    After coming off the bench against the Highlanders down south before their bye-week - Pellegrini slots back in at 10 in place of Jackson Garden-Bachop.

    A bonus-point win could see Moana jump the Blues into a play-off spot, still holding a game-in-hand.

    Caleb Clarke is back from a thigh injury for the Blues.
